    I'm a software engineer by trade. Over my 10-year career, I've architected complex systems — most notably spending three years building and managing an Enterprise Learning Management System for a major security firm in the Middle East.

    It was there that something started to bother me. Quietly. We were testing operators on exactly the things that would never save a life in a real incident — multiple-choice questions, compliance tick-boxes, theory modules. The scores were excellent. Management was happy. The programme was considered a success.

    But I kept staring at the data. Something in the numbers felt like a lie I couldn't name yet.

    Then came the live-fire exercises. The failure rate spiked. The same people who aced the theory crumbled under time pressure. They had done the hard work to earn their certifications — but the process stopped there. They memorised the answers. They hadn't built the muscle memory to execute.

    "I watched highly-certified candidates demand senior roles simply because they held a credential — while employers had no reliable way to verify if they could actually triage a ransomware outbreak without Googling the answers. That gap wasn't a training problem. It was a measurement problem."

    I'm not a SOC analyst. I'm not a physical security officer. But I am the person who spent years watching the measurement system fail — and I knew exactly what needed to be built. In December 2025, I started building : a simulation engine that doesn't ask professionals what they know. It drops them into live scenarios and watches what they do.

    To make performance provable, I engineered the Decision Action Report (DAR) — a cryptographically signed forensic record of every decision made under pressure. And because readiness isn't static, I built the Role Readiness Index (RRI) to track it over time. The goal has never changed: stop guessing what a candidate can do, and start proving it.

    ZERO_BIAS_TELEMETRY

    Callsign Anonymity & .

    We believe operational capability should speak for itself—free from unconscious bias, background pre-conceptions, or identity profiling.

    Every candidate on SecNav is provisioned a tactical Callsign (e.g., SIERRA-409). All simulation telemetry, decision latency tracking, and forensic scoring are executed against this cryptographic callsign. Your real-world identity remains completely shielded until you explicitly authorize a recipient or employer to unlock your verified dossier.

    DATA_SOVEREIGNTY

    The Open Verification Protocol

    Your hard-earned readiness data belongs to you—not to a proprietary silo or a paywalled portal. SecNav implements the OpenBadges 3.0 W3C Verifiable Credentials standard.

    Every Decision Action Report and Role Readiness Index verification you earn contains cryptographically signed metadata. You can embed it on LinkedIn, export it to your personal vault, or present it to any HR system worldwide. Even if SecNav ceased to exist, your cryptographic proof of performance remains verifiable forever on open cryptographic standards.
